【mysql 数据库_Mysql数据库】
MySQL数据库是一个流行的开源关系型数据库管理系统(RDBMS),广泛应用于各种应用程序和项目中,作为开发者和数据库管理员广泛采用的数据库平台,MySQL提供了高效、稳定和易于管理的数据存储解决方案。
基本概念
数据库是存储和管理数据的系统,而一个数据库管理系统(DBMS)则是用于管理这些数据的工具,MySQL作为一个关系型数据库管理系统,允许用户通过表格的形式来组织和存储数据,每个表格可以包含多种数据类型,例如数字、文本、日期等,并且支持复杂的查询和数据操作。
主要特点
1.开源性
免费使用与分发:MySQL遵循GPL(GNU General Public License)许可,这意味着用户可以免费使用、修改和分发其源代码。
社区支持:强大的开发者社区为MySQL提供持续的支持和改进,确保了其技术始终处于更新状态。
2.易用性
简洁语法:MySQL拥有易于学习和使用的SQL(Structured Query Language)语法,降低了新用户的入门门槛。
广泛的技术支持:从网上教程到书籍,再到在线课程,MySQL相关的学习资源极为丰富,方便用户快速掌握。
3.高性能
处理效率:MySQL能够高效地处理大量数据,支持复杂的查询操作,是构建大型应用程序的理想选择。
可扩展性:MySQL可以通过分布式处理、负载平衡等技术轻松扩展,应对不断增长的数据和访问需求。
4.存储引擎
多样化选择:MySQL支持多种存储引擎,如InnoDB和MyISAM,每种引擎都针对不同的用途优化,满足不同的应用需求。
引擎特性:InnoDB支持事务处理,确保数据完整性和并发控制,而MyISAM则在只读应用中提供更快的读取速度。
应用场景
作为一个灵活且功能强大的数据库管理系统,MySQL适用于多种应用场景:
1、网站数据支持:从小型个人博客到大型企业级网站,MySQL都能提供稳定的背后数据支持。
2、企业信息系统:MySQL的高度可定制性和安全性使其成为企业信息系统(如ERP、CRM系统)的首选数据库。
3、云计算服务:在云环境中,MySQL能够利用其高性能和高可用性,支撑大规模分布式应用。
MySQL以其强大的功能、高性能、易用性和开源的特性,成为了开发者和企业的首选数据库管理系统之一,它不仅适应了快速发展的技术需求,还因其灵活性和可扩展性在各种应用场景中展现了卓越的表现,随着技术的不断进步和社区的持续支持,MySQL将继续在数据库领域中占据重要地位。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1064776.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复